Home
last modified time | relevance | path

Searched refs:bl_addr (Results 1 – 1 of 1) sorted by relevance

/linux-6.1.9/drivers/input/touchscreen/
Diqs5xx.c246 static int iqs5xx_bl_cmd(struct i2c_client *client, u8 bl_cmd, u16 bl_addr) in iqs5xx_bl_cmd() argument
250 u8 mbuf[sizeof(bl_cmd) + sizeof(bl_addr)]; in iqs5xx_bl_cmd()
265 msg.len += sizeof(bl_addr); in iqs5xx_bl_cmd()
266 put_unaligned_be16(bl_addr, mbuf + sizeof(bl_cmd)); in iqs5xx_bl_cmd()
358 u16 bl_addr, u8 *pmap_data, u16 pmap_len) in iqs5xx_bl_write() argument
362 u8 mbuf[sizeof(bl_addr) + IQS5XX_BL_BLK_LEN_MAX]; in iqs5xx_bl_write()
373 put_unaligned_be16(bl_addr + i, mbuf); in iqs5xx_bl_write()
374 memcpy(mbuf + sizeof(bl_addr), pmap_data + i, in iqs5xx_bl_write()
375 sizeof(mbuf) - sizeof(bl_addr)); in iqs5xx_bl_write()
391 bl_addr + i, ret); in iqs5xx_bl_write()
[all …]